Vote Gavin Lyle: Satire on UK's Far-Right Politics

About this episode

Vote Gavin Lyle is a sharp satirical short film starring Jack Lowden, known for his roles in spy and soldier films. He portrays a seemingly ordinary British family man turned right-wing politician candidate, with a background in private care homes. The film, directed by Aniel Karia, explores the rise of far-right politics in the UK, drawing parallels with parties like Reform UK under Nigel Farage. Karia aims to spark conversations about divisive rhetoric in society through this biting, timely piece, now available on YouTube and WePresent.
